            Are there any recommendations for a low power temperature, humidity sensor regarding the update cycle.

            Currently I plan to wake up the sensor each 10 minutes instead of each 1 minute to update the values. This should increase the duration of the battery. A complete update of all values if performed each 30 minutes as usual.

            1 Reply Last reply
            0
            • tbowmoT Offline
              tbowmoT Offline
              tbowmo
              Admin
              wrote on last edited by
              #170

              I would probably choose 5 minutes interval instead.. I have updated the sensebendermicro sketch tonight (just waiting for @hek to approve it). so it holds of on the transmissions a bit. Now the temperature needs to change more than 0.5 degrees from the previous transmitted value. OR
              humidity needs to change more than 0.5, measured with a moving average. OR
              30 minutes since last transmission.

                                  Does the failed messages reach their destination (gateway in your case)? As you might know it is the ack that never reaches the sensbender node which could be a result of power issues on the gateway side.
